Commvault(CVLT) - 2025 Q4 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-04-29 17:27
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Total revenue increased by 23% to $275 million, driven by a robust 45% increase in subscription revenue [4][22] - Total ARR improved by 21% to $930 million, with subscription ARR growing by 31% to $780 million, and SaaS ARR jumping by 68% to $281 million [21][22] - Fiscal Q4 gross margins were 83.1%, reflecting a strong mix of term software sales [27] - Non-GAAP EBIT grew by 31% to $59 million, with margins up 130 basis points year over year to 21.5% [28]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Subscription revenue growth was driven by momentum across the SaaS platform and expansion with existing customers [22] - Revenue from term software transactions over $100,000 increased by 38%, benefiting from both volume and average transaction size [22] - Q4 saw the best volume quarter of the year for term software transactions under $100,000, adding 700 new subscription customers, surpassing 12,000 worldwide [23]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- Strong growth was noted in EMEA and APAC regions, with notable customer wins in highly regulated industries like healthcare and financial services [10][75] - The company is well-positioned to support compliance with regulations such as GDPR and DORA, contributing to strong international growth [9][10]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company aims to capitalize on strong secular tailwinds tied to cyber resilience and continuous business availability [6][11] - Commvault is focused on expanding its partner ecosystem and enhancing its offerings to address evolving customer needs [5][19] - The total addressable market is estimated to be approximately $24 billion, with plans to invest in cloud and data security integrations [19][30]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in the ongoing demand for cyber resilience products and the company's ability to execute its growth strategy [39][40] - The company is closely monitoring the macro environment but remains optimistic about its growth trajectory [30][34] Other Important Information - The company repurchased $165 million of stock, representing 81% of free cash flow, exceeding its guidance to return at least 75% [29] - The company plans to continue investing in cloud and data security integrations across its partner ecosystem [19][34] Q&A Session Summary Question: Customer sentiment regarding macroeconomic conditions and sales cycles - Management indicated that cyber resilience remains a priority for customers, with no significant changes observed in sales cycles or close rates [38][39] Question: Clumio's contribution and integration - Clumio is expected to provide a positive impact on total revenue, with unique capabilities enhancing the company's offerings [48][49] Question: Cross-sell and upsell opportunities within the SaaS portfolio - The company reported a steady net dollar retention rate of 127%, with a mix of two-thirds upsell and one-third cross-sell [53] Question: Competitive landscape and market positioning - Management emphasized the company's focus on resilience and its ability to recover from cyber attacks, highlighting healthy double-digit growth [61] Question: Future product capabilities and market focus - The company is enhancing its capabilities to support emerging workloads, particularly in AI and cloud environments [64][65]
